    my only one at the moment is a mid 50's framusish thing


    Its had a new fretboard, and neck reset - the original board was braz rw but too thin to save and had horrible inlays.  Its also got a new bridge and pickup.   I  made pearloid guard to match the headplate but have never got around to fitting it

    The closest i can find is a framus 5/57 Tango

    @ESchap That 1955 Hofner Committee brings back some memories. The singer in my first band had one as beautiful as that, though possibly a little later as it had Hofner on the headstock. It used to generate some lovely warm rhythm sounds through its floating pickup and it was wonderful acoustically as well. But the times when we let it loose through his cranked Pro Reverb were positively unhinged, with a ragged, chaotic, garage blues howl and a wall of feedback that even Neil Young couldn't climb. Loved it.
